Abstract:
A locking phenomenon can be observed in the case of anisotropic elasticity, due to high stiffness in preferred directions. In this contribution we propose a formulation with the goal to overcome this locking problem. We apply a S implified K inematic for the A nisotropic part of the free‐energy by means of a constant approximation of the right Cauchy‐Green tensor. For the tested boundary value problem the SKA ‐element performs excellent and behaves extremely robust. (© 2017 Wiley‐VCH Verlag GmbH & Co. KGaA, Weinheim)
